{{ii}} The game uses {{Term|Vert-}} FOV Scaling, so the vertical of the display is cut to compensate for the wider horizontal aspect ratio. As a result, the FOV value displayed in this fix might not work for wider aspect ratios than 21:9 (e.g: 32:9, or 48:9), and aspect ratios narrower (e.g: 16:9). It is recommended to check the Notes section in [https://www.wsgf.org/article/common-hex-values/ WSGF Common Hex Values] for instructions on how to get the recommended FOV values for those aspect ratios. | {{ii}} The game uses {{Term|Vert-}} FOV Scaling, so the vertical of the display is cut to compensate for the wider horizontal aspect ratio. - ↑ 1.0 1.1 Notes regarding Steam Play (Linux) data:
- File/folder structure within this directory reflects the path(s) listed for Windows and/or Steam game data.
- Games with Steam Cloud support may also store data in
~/.steam/steam/userdata/<user-id>/678960/
. - Use Wine's registry editor to access any Windows registry paths.
- The app ID (678960) may differ in some cases.
- Treat backslashes as forward slashes.
- See the glossary page for details on Windows data paths.
